Breaking news:

Leon County circuit Judge Terry Lewis has just rejected a
court petition by Vice President Al Gore to force Florida to
accept hand recounted votes. This ruling clears the way for
the Florida Division of Elections to certify the final vote
tally tomorrow.

That's great news -- but the post-election battle is not over
yet.

"Hand counting" of ballots is still going on at this very
minute in Palm Beach and Broward counties. If the ruling by
Judge Lewis stands, Florida's Division of Elections can
throw out these "hand counts." But the Gore legal team is
appealing the decision today and it's very likely that the
Florida Supreme Court will be hearing the case shortly.

The Florida Supreme Court is comprised of six Democrats and
1 independent, and they've already ruled in Gore's favor to
allow the "hand counting" of ballots earlier this week.
